I have owned, dived and like both of the CK and Meg.

And I am not sure emperically I agree that the WOB on the Meg is worse than the CK (independent of the tests done by Kevin Gurr).

Scrubber life wise, there is the radial scrubber option on the Meg which isn't on a lot of other units. And having owned the Golem radial scrubber, it is a really nice piece of kit. I wish Jakub would make one for the Vision...

However, I agree that I don't like the way the sensors are placed but not a big deal if the pre-dive tests are done to check. Plus, my mod to eliminate that issue should be done soon. Right Brent ?

However, both equally suck relatively when it comes to travel (i.e. Meg = heavy, CK = CL case is bulky)...

Mike,

It's nice to see your love for the Meg is still alive and strong

You forgot to mention the Meg electronics that keep a very stable set point

I agree with Phi the WOB is a hell of a lot better on the Meg than the Kiss to answer Rich's question I bought the Meg because it is very customisable i.e. different scrubbers available, you can plumb in off board gas without having to make any mods. The ability to recover from a flood, the build quality is second to none. I bought the Copis Meg but I have also bought the new Shearwater Pursuit controller and Hud from Bruce which is being fitted at the moment. I had to buy another battery box and solenoid but I am also keeping the Copis handset. But I hate the OTS counter lungs but that was a compromise I was prepared to make but hopefully someone will make some back mounted lungs for it soon.
